【docker 配置redis主从复制】教程文章相关的互联网学习教程文章

docker安装redis并以配置文件方式启动

镜像相关redis镜像 # 不限定版本 docker pull redis # 拉取 redis为4.0.9版本的镜像 docker pull redis:4.0.9 # 拉取之后查看镜像 docker images 启动镜像创建配置文件目录存放redis.conf,文件从官网下载。 创建文件夹,新建配置文件贴入从官网下载的配置文件并修改。 mkdir /usr/local/docker vi /usr/local/docker/redis.conf 修改配置文件 bind 127.0.0.1 #注释掉这部分,这是限制redis只能本地访问 protected-mode no #默认ye...

docker 安装redis,并且启动,以及常用命令

docker 安装并且运行redis docker search redis 在 docker 仓库 查找 redis docker pull redis 拉取 redis 默认拉取最新版本(如果需要制定版本号: docker pull redis:4.2) docker ps images :查看所有docker 镜像 docker images redis 查看redis 镜像版本 docker 启动redis docker run -p 6379:6379 --name myredis -v /application/redis/conf/myconf/redis.conf:/application/redis/conf/dockerconf/redis.conf -v /applicat...

docker安装redis【代码】【图】

拉取镜像docker pull redis在指定目录下创建一个redis.conf mkdir -p /kaka-data/redis/conf touch /kaka-data/redis/conf/redis.conf 通过镜像运行redis容器docker run -p 6379:6379 --name kaka-redis -v /kaka-data/redis/data:/data -v /kaka-data/redis/conf/redis.conf:/etc/redis/redis.conf -d redis redis-server /etc/redis/redis.conf查看镜像docker ps查看是否可以进入redis docker exec -it kaka-redis redis-cli...

Docker安装redis【代码】

拉取redis docker pull redis:latest获取conf文件 mkdir conf; cd conf; wget http://download.redis.io/redis-stable/redis.conf修改文件: bind 127.0.0.1 # 注释掉这部分,用来限制redis只能本地访问 protected-mode no #默认yes表示开启保护模式,用来限制redis只能本地访问 daemonize no #默认no,改为yes意为以守护进程方式启动,可后台运行,除非kill进程(可选);改为yes会使配置文件方式启动redis失败 dir ./ #输入本地r...

docker安装redis【代码】【图】

1、获取redis镜像 执行命令:docker pull redis,不加版本号是获取最新版本,也可以加上版本号获取指定版本 2、查看本地镜像 3、创建本地配置文件redis.conf,从官网下载在/usr/local目录下创建docker目录 mkdir /usr/local/docker cd /usr/local/docker 再在docker目录下创建redis目录 mkdir redis&&cd redis 创建配置文件,并将官网redis.conf文件配置复制下来进行修改 touch redis.conf 创建数据存储目录data mkidr ...

docker安装redis

1、下载Redis镜像docker pull redis 2、创建文件目录mkdir -p /mydata/redis/conf touch /mydata/redis/conf/redis.conf vi redis.conf 添加appendonly yes ,表示数据持久化到Redis数据库appendonly yes 3、、创建实例并启动docker run -p 6379:6379 --name redis -v /mydata/redis/data:/data \ -v /mydata/redis/conf/redis.conf:/etc/redis/redis.conf \ -d redis redis-se...

docker安装redis【代码】【图】

1、准备redis.conf 放入/usr/local/redis/conf 2、自行拉取镜像 3、执行命令docker run -d --privileged=true -p 6379:6379 --restart always -v /usr/local/redis/conf/redis.conf:/etc/redis/redis.conf -v /usr/local/redis/data:/data --name redis redis redis-server /etc/redis/redis.conf --appendonly yes解释:1 -d -> 以守护进程的方式启动容器 2 -p 6379:6379 ...

Docker中安装Redis【代码】【图】

镜像仓库:https://hub.docker.com/ 相关文章:Docker安装和镜像加速,Docker中安装mysql 一、拉取最新镜像 docker pull redis二、创建实例并启动2.1 首先在创建 vagrant下创建两个目录mkdir -p /mydata/redis/conf2.2 进入到conf中,创建 redis.conftouch /mydata/redis/conf/redis.conf三、启动 docker run -p 6379:6379 --name redis -v /mydata/redis/data:/data -v /mydata/redis/conf/redis.conf:/etc/redis/redis.conf -d r...

docker-compose使用redis【代码】

docker-compose使用redis version: '3' services:redis:image: redis:6container_name: redis1restart: alwaysports:- 6379:6379environment:TZ: Asia/ShanghaiLANG: en_US.UTF-8volumes:- ./data:/data- ./config/redis.conf:/etc/redis.confentrypoint: redis-server /etc/redis.confredis.conf文件在redis网站下载并修改,也可以不使用配置文件,用redis默认的配置 bing 127.0.0.1 改为 bind 0.0.0.0 appendonly no 改为 appe...

Docker基本操作 安装redis 与 redis 主从配置

今天李经理让我了解一下docker 以前从来没有接触过docker 百度了一下。貌似是挺出名的,挺方便的一个东西。 刚开始对docker没有什么概念。连这个是什么东西都不知道。网上说的是容器。对于什么都不懂的人来说。这个讲的还是有些宽泛了。不能形成一个理解。 于是到网易云课堂学习了一下docker。但是网易云课堂上面课程不多,只有一个免费的,上面讲的比较宽泛。但是呢 对于docker是什么东西终于有了一些了解。 一.什么是docker 有...

docker中安装phpredis实例分享

1.下载php的redis的扩展wget https://github.com/phpredis/phpredis/archive/3.1.4.tar.gz2.解压tar -xvf 3.1.4.tar.gz 进入 文件夹3.进行编译使用phpize报错 缺少安装php-devel 后使用yum install php-devel 但是有兼容报错后来使用 yum install php56w-devel (安装成功)/usr/bin/phpize 执行phpize 具体的环境phpize位置不同 ./configure --with-php-config=/usr/bin/php-config 需要核对php的安装地址4.安装make&&make instal...

Docker+Redis3集群环境搭建_PHP教程【图】

Docker+Redis3集群环境搭建Docker宿主机新建3个容器,三个容器分别作为redis集群的三个节点,三个master,三个slave!实验目标:client通过192.168.100.67访问到下列redis集群容器ID为9cb25bcd52d1的ip地址:172.17.0.5 port: 7005 7006容器ID为91dac3ea23c9的ip地址:172.17.0.4 port: 7003 7004容器ID为e2189fc1d4d9的ip地址:172.17.0.2 port: 7001 7002Docker+Redis_CLUSTER 实验.zip http://www.bkjia.com/PHPjc/1110192.htmlw...

关于docker和Redis的结合问题

想学习分布式缓存,我个人有个想法,就是在ubuntu中建立多个docker镜像。然后每个镜像都启动redis。这样是不是可以模拟真实的分布式数据备份?不知道的想法对不对? 刚刚接触docker和redis。还望大家给点建议。谢谢回复内容:想学习分布式缓存,我个人有个想法,就是在ubuntu中建立多个docker镜像。然后每个镜像都启动redis。这样是不是可以模拟真实的分布式数据备份?不知道的想法对不对? 刚刚接触docker和redis。还望大家给点建...

Docker应用部署(Mysql、tomcat、Redis、redis)【代码】

Docker应用部署mysql5.71、拉取镜像docker pull mysql:5.72、查看镜像docker images3、创建容器docker run -id -p 3307:3306 --name=c_mysql -v $PWD/conf:/etc/mysql/conf.d -v $PWD/logs:/logs -v $PWD/data:/var/lib/mysql -e MYSQL_ROOT_PASSWORD=123456 mysql:5.74、查看容器docker ps -a #查看所有容器5、启动容器docker start c_mysql6、进入容器docker exec -it c_mysql /bin/bash7、进入msyqlmysql -uroot -p123456Docker...

docker容器里面各测试环境部署部署脚本(nginx,php,redis,mysql,nodejs)

###上传并解压安装文件:tar zxvf nginx-1.8.0.tar.gz ###进到安装目录:cd nginx-1.8.0 ###编译参数安装:./configure --user=nginx --group=nginx --prefix=/app/nginx1.8.0 --with-http_stub_status_module --with-http_ssl_module makemake install ###建立软连接:ln -s /app/nginx1.8.0/ /app/nginxll /app/nginx ###检查语法并启动:/app/nginx/sbin/nginx -t #检查语法/app/nginx/sbin/nginxmysql:###安装依赖包####yum -y...